Triplite Vs Witherite Fracture

Fracture is an important parameter when you compare Triplite and Witherite Physical Properties. It is necessary to understand the significance of these properties, before you compare Triplite Vs Witherite fracture. Whenever a gemstone chip breaks, it leaves a characteristic line along its breakage. Such lines are known as fracture and are used to identify the gemstones in their initial stages of production when they are in the form of rough minerals. Fracture is usually described with the terms “fibrous” and “splintery” to denote a fracture that usually leaves elongated and sharp edges. Fracture observed in Triplite is Conchoidal and Uneven. Witherite fracture is Conchoidal.
